Sin Kwang Optical unveils Aigner Sunglasses Spring/Summer 2008 range

Bold and luxurious Aigner sunglasses styled for those who value tradition, yet stay in the forefront of innovation and trends

SINGAPORE, 30 October 2007 - Etienne Aigner, the brand synonymous with classic elegance, has launched its Spring/Summer 2008 range of sunglasses through distributor Sin Kwang Optical in Singapore. The new Spring/Summer 2008 range of sunglasses, inspired by the desert theme that symbolizes consuming passion and exotic landscapes, would appeal immediately to ladies who desire a classic brand with elegant choice of materials, and yet present a contemporary and active image.

The Aigner Spring/Summer 2008 range of sunglasses is exclusively for ladies this time, and feature the strong and distinctive Aigner "horseshoe" logo in stamped metal, signifying the strength and heritage of the brand that stood the test of time. The sunglasses come in warm sand and earthy tones such as Havana or Beige, dazzle in elegant Black or Aigner's signature Chianti Red. The highlight is a rectangular oversize model in lovely sand hues moving in waves over the frame. The Aigner logo is recognized worldwide, and denotes strength, elegance, beauty, and independence, all values of today's successful contemporary ladies.

The two-toned gradient lenses are available for the model 4018, and especially suitable for those who lead an active lifestyle, as the wearer can be shielded from the sun, yet able to read details such as information on the dashboard when driving.

The A4018 features either a marbled frame (in hazel, sienna or chocolate) or black with white pearl effect, with gunmetal, gray, gray gradient or brown gradient lenses.

The A4019 and A4020 features a frame available in hazel-ivory striped and hazel-copper frame, black with silver, havanna and gold, or black-hazel striped with hazel and gold. The lenses are available in single shades of brown or gray.

The A3019 features a frame that is available in mahogany, black, gold or midnight blue, with gray blue, tobacco gradient, or brown gradient lenses.

Aigner lenses meet the EU directives 89/686 EWG and conform to the norm EN1836:2005. They offer a maximum protection against harmful UV-A, UV-B and UV-C rays.

The Aigner Spring/Summer 2008 sunglasses are available from SG$300 (suggested retail price, before prevailing Goods and Services Tax), at all authorized Optical dealers in Singapore.

About Etienne Aigner AG
Extending the reach of its horseshoe logo, Etienne Aigner has expanded its classically styled leather goods and apparel beyond its mainstay handbags and belts. The brand name adorns such items as costume jewelry, briefcases and computer bags, and shoes, and Etienne Aigner licenses its name for cosmetics, eyewear, men's and women's apparel, and watches. Worldwide, its goods are sold through about 135 franchise shops (mostly outside of Germany) and more than 400 other locations in about 40 countries. Founded in 1965, Etienne Aigner oversees distribution of Etienne Aigner products in Africa, Asia, Australia, and Europe.

About Sin Kwang
Established for more than 50 years, Sin Kwang Group is a reputable distributor of eyewear products in Singapore, Malaysia and Indonesia. Sin Kwang offers a wide array of eyewear brands including Braun Buffel, Charmant, Elle, Esprit, Etienne Aigner, Lacoste, Longines, Porsche Design, Puma, Quiksilver, Reebok, Rodenstock and Roxy.
